Spiced Pear Martini

A winter martini that captures the essence of ripe pears and warming spices. This elegant cocktail layers pear vodka with hints of cardamom and ginger, finished with a delicate poached pear garnish that doubles as a sophisticated bite. A celebration of winter's most refined flavors.

Ingredients

  • 2 oz pear vodka

  • 0.5 oz dry vermouth

  • 0.25 oz ginger liqueur

  • 2 dashes cardamom bitters

  • Poached pear fan and star anise for garnish

  1. For Poached Pear Garnish

    • 1 ripe pear

    • 2 cups water

    • 1 cup white wine

    • ½ cup sugar

    • 1 cinnamon stick

    • 2 star anise pods

    • 2 cardamom pods

  2. Instructions

    1. Prepare garnish:

      • Combine poaching liquid ingredients

      • Simmer until sugar dissolves

      • Add pear slices

      • Cook 8-10 minutes until tender

      • Cool before using

    2. Fill mixing glass with ice

    3. Add:

      • Pear vodka

      • Dry vermouth

      • Ginger liqueur

      • Cardamom bitters

    4. Stir for 30-35 seconds

    5. Strain into chilled martini glass

    6. Garnish with poached pear fan and star anise

  3. Recipe Notes

    • Choose firm, ripe pears

    • Poached pears can be made ahead

    • Store in poaching liquid

    • Can be served on large ice cube
